Installationāš™

Google Chrome

  1. Go to the url chrome://extensions
  2. Enable Developer mode by enabling the toggle button at the top right corner of the window
  3. Click on the Load unpacked button
  4. Navigate to the location where the extension folder is placed.
  5. Open the folder

Microsoft Edge

  1. Go to the url edge://extensions
  2. Enable Developer mode by enabling the toggle button at the bottom left corner of the window
  3. Click on the load unpacked button
  4. Navigate to the location where the extension folder is placed.
  5. Open the folder
